In order to get the large utility tote in the flip flop print you must order if before the end of June. It is only available in that pattern for this month. The June special is if you spend $35 you can get a large utility tote for $10.

I own several of the large utility totes and a couple of the purses. So far all of mine have held up well.

The problem I have with 31 products is pretty much the problem I have with most "at home" products.

I think they are grossly over priced.

I have a huge insulated lunch bag, make up bag and a utility tote. I brought them basically because my electrician (a women) was selling them on the side. They are cute but truthfully are they any thing special? no not really. and 30 bucks for a lunch tote?

I have no complaints with the quality, but would I buy them again. Sorry no, 35 bucks for a utility tote? pricey especially with so many similar options out there for 15 bucks. I also keep mine in my trunk right next to one I got at Michaels for 1/2 the price and it wears the same.
